Principal Safety Engineer - Outside IR35
Scope of Work: Kent is looking for a Principal Process Safety Engineer who will be responsible for coordinating the production of engineering deliverables and providing progress reporting for a project in accordance with the project plan.
Deliverables:
* Undertakes specific tasks / area of work as defined by the scope of work for Process Safety
* Prepares the Process Safety TDR and executes allocated tasks within the requirements of the project execution plan and TDR.
* Ensures compliance with Kent's ISO accredited QMS, and project specific procedures, guides and standards.
* Prepare/ review safety studies report independently such as QRA, FERA, RAM etc.
* Prepare and Review of loss prevention deliverables such fire protection philosophy, HAC schedule, PFP schedule layouts, fire water demand calculations etc.
Key Requirements:
* Typically, holds a Master's Degree in chemical engineering or post-graduate Process Safety qualification.
* Chartered status preferred.
* Experience of working for engineering / client organisations in the oil and gas industry.
* Exposure to consultancy, FEED / detailed design and EPC projects.
* Knowledge of applicable international and industry specifications, standards and codes.
* Experience of managing Risk Analysis (QRA, FERA, EERA, ESSA, RAM, Flare/Vent Studies)
* Hands-on Experience of running process safety software such as PHAST, Flaresim, RAM Maros etc.
* Human Factors engineering design implementation experience.
* Experience of UK safety case and COMAH requirements.
* Experience of UK applicable HSE regulations.
* Experience in development of bow tie and identification of Safety Critical Elements.
